1. The Circle of Intent
Creating a designated spot for the proposal helps frame the moment (and ensures you are in the perfect light for photos!). Instead of struggling to arrange loose stems into a shape, use pre-made greenery garlands.

How to do it:
Order a couple of fresh Garlands from FiftyFlowers. These come ready to go—lush, green, and sturdy. Simply unroll them and lay them on the ground in a semi-circle or a full circle. You can do this in a living room, a backyard, or even a public park.
Why it works:
The greenery creates a natural "stage" for you to stand in. It looks organic and earthy, perfect for a bohemian or rustic vibe. Since the garlands are pre-made, you don’t need to worry about arranging—just lay them down, step inside with your partner, and pop the question. To make it feel even more special, try weaving fairy lights through the leaves for a magical glow. You can also tuck a few of your favorite fresh flowers directly into the garland or scatter some rose petals around the base for a soft, romantic finish!
2. The "More is More" Bouquet
A standard dozen roses is beautiful, but if you want to make a statement without starting from scratch, go for abundance. An oversized bouquet of a single flower type makes a chic, modern impact.

How to do it:
Browse the FiftyFlowers bulk roses collection and pick a color that resonates with your relationship—maybe classic red, soft pink, or bright yellow. Order a bulk pack (think 50 stems, 150 stems or even 200 stems). When they arrive, hydrate them per the instructions. On the big day, strip the lower leaves, gather the stems into a spiral, and tie them with a wide, elegant ribbon.
Why it works:
A bouquet of one variety is always a foolproof choice—no need to worry about color matching or balancing textures, and the sheer quantity creates that undeniable “wow” factor. But why stop there? 3. Your Very Own "Love Story" Backdrop
You don't need a stadium-sized budget to get that Taylor and Travis vibe! If you're looking for an intimate moment, you can create a private, flower-filled sanctuary right at home. Using bulk greenery and bunches of your favorite blooms, you can build a lush "secret garden" that serves as the perfect setting for your big question and those gorgeous photos.

How to do it:
Pick out a variety of greenery and focal flowers like garden roses, ranunculus, and hydrangeas. All you have to do is trim the stems and tuck them into assorted vases. Cluster the vases together to create a lush flower wall or a cozy blooming corner. It’s a simple way to get a professional look without any tricky arranging!
Why it works:
Even without expert skills, grouping flowers and greenery in vases and placing them close together gives a lush, intentional look. It’s intimate, memorable, and customizable, whether you’re in your living room or your favorite outdoor spot.

1. The Texture Close-Up
Everyone wants to see the ring. Instead of the standard hand-in-the-air photo, use a flower to create a stunning, professional-looking backdrop for the sparkle.
The FiftyFlowers Hack:
Use a flower with lots of texture or bold color—like a peony, ranunculus, or dahlia—as the "backdrop" for the ring. Hold your hand gently over the bloom or nestle the ring in the center for a beautiful shot.
2. Floral Confetti
Celebrate by showering yourselves in petals for a photo or short video clip.
How to do it:
Order loose petals in your favorite color palette and toss them up for a spontaneous, joyful announcement shot that’s hard not to smile at.

3. Petal-Perfect Flat Lay
Arrange your engagement ring, a handwritten note, and a few pretty blooms on a neutral background for a visually appealing flat lay photo.
How to do it:
Collect a mix of your favorite flowers and petals, add your ring box and a carefully written “We’re engaged!” note. Arrange and snap from above. This approach captures all the small details of your special moment.
